**Postmortem timeline — Farelight pricing experiment**

14:22 — On-call paged after checkout conversions dropped sharply on the Farelight platform. Investigation showed the ticket-pricing experiment had begun serving the treatment price to 100% of traffic instead of the intended 10% split, due to a misconfigured rollout flag pushed earlier that afternoon. Experiment was halted at 14:41 and prices reverted. The deploy responsible was identified by the token recorded below.

session token of fadug-hahap = htk3_554

**Q: Why does TimeLoom sometimes produce different timetables from identical inputs?**

A: The solver is deterministic only when the seed flag is pinned; otherwise it explores constraint orderings randomly. For review purposes, always run with the fixture seed so diffs are meaningful. Don't flag nondeterminism as a bug unless the seed was set. The seeding conventions and reviewer checklist live on this page.

wiki page, kahog-hahig: https://vault.zemvargrid.internal/display/deploy/repo/settings/merge_requests/job/settings/6f3b933774dbc5320a4daa18

Bucketeer assigns users to experiment variants deterministically by hashing user ID plus experiment salt. When reviewing changes, verify that assignment logic never calls out at request time — all experiment configs are cached locally and refreshed every 60 seconds. Changes to hashing or salting require sign-off from the Experimentation Guild, since they invalidate running experiments. Local development points at the staging config service at Marrowfield. To pull staging configs, the refresher authenticates with the internal key below.

API key for bageg-kajef: vxb2-ss

Subject: Circuit breaker live for Farrowgate API

Heads up: we've enabled a circuit breaker on all outbound calls to the Farrowgate pricing API. Five consecutive failures trip it for 30 seconds; fallback serves cached quotes. New folks: don't add retries around it — the breaker handles that. Dashboards are under "upstream-health." The enabling build is listed below.

session token of kahag-bawip = htk6_729d08